MAIN FOCUSED SKILL Listening COM. FOCUSED SKILL Speaking
TOPIC
THEME Consumerism dan Financial Awareness
LANGUANGE/GRAMMAR FOCUS
MAIN CONTENT STANDARD 1.1 Understand meaning in a variety of familiar contexts
MAIN LEARNING STANDARD 1.1.6 Understand with support longer simple narratives on a wide range of familiar topics
COM. CONTENT STANDARD 2.1 Communicate information, ideas, opinions and feelings intelligibly on familiar topics
COM. LEARNING STANDARD 2.1.4 Explain and give reasons for simple advice
LEARNING OBJECTIVE By the end of the lesson, pupils should be able to:
1. Understand with support longer simple narratives on a wide range of familiar topics
2. Explain and give reasons for simple advice
ACTIVITIES PRE-LESSON Choose an item.
LESSON DELIVERY 1. Find a listening text with a narrative. Draw or find 8 pictures
that represent the narrative. Make large copies and put up on the
board numbering each one at the front. Alternatively copy one set
of pictures per 4 pupils. Write a detailed question that relates to
each picture and the section of audio it represents.
2. Put pupils into groups of 4. Tell the pupils they should listen to
the audio and put the pictures into the correct order. They can
either write down the numbers of the pictures on the board or, if
they have set of pictures each group, they can put them into the
correct order.
3. Play the audio while the pupils put the pictures into order.
4. If necessary replay the audio.
5. Check answers.
6. Now give out or show the questions that relate to each picture.
Ask the pupils to listen again and find the answers. Play the audio
again then let them compare their answers in their groups. Check
with the whole class.
7. If you have sets of pictures for each group, distribute the
pictures randomly so each pupil in the group has 2 pictures each.
8. Play the audio again. When the pupil hears something about
their picture, they should hold the picture up in the air.

MAIN FOCUSED SKILL Speaking COM. FOCUSED SKILL Speaking
TOPIC
THEME Consumerism dan Financial Awareness
LANGUANGE/GRAMMAR FOCUS
MAIN CONTENT STANDARD 2.1 Communicate information, ideas, opinions and feelings intelligibly on familiar topics
MAIN LEARNING STANDARD 2.1.2 Ask about and express rules and obligations
COM. CONTENT STANDARD 2.3 Use appropriate communication strategies
COM. LEARNING STANDARD 2.3.1 Keep interaction going in short exchanges by checking understanding of what a
speaker is saying
LEARNING OBJECTIVE By the end of the lesson, pupils should be able to:
1. Ask about and express rules and obligations
2. Keep interaction going in short exchanges by checking understanding of what a
speaker is saying
ACTIVITIES PRE-LESSON Choose an item.
LESSON DELIVERY Technology based activity: for this you will need a computer room
or pupils will need their own devices with headphones.
1. Tell pupils they will speak to each other on Skype/Whatsapp or
similar and they will need to check they have understood what the
other person is saying. Brainstorm a list of phrases or ways of
doing this and note these on the board.
2. Put the pupils in pairs and make sure they can connect online via
an audio medium. If this is not possible, ask them to sit back to
back in class as if they are on the phone and can’t see the other
person.
3. Tell them to have a short discussion to arrange a meeting, e.g. to
go to a café or cinema for example. Tell them they must check they
have understood their partner regularly.
4. Monitor as they do the task.
5. Some pupils may wish to act out their dialogue for the class.
6. Complete delayed correction.

MAIN FOCUSED SKILL Listening COM. FOCUSED SKILL Speaking
TOPIC
THEME People and Culture
LANGUANGE/GRAMMAR FOCUS
MAIN CONTENT STANDARD 1.2 Use appropriate listening strategies in a variety of contexts
MAIN LEARNING STANDARD 1.2.1 Guess the meaning of unfamiliar words from clues provided by other known words
and by context on familiar topics
COM. CONTENT STANDARD 2.1 Communicate information, ideas, opinions and feelings intelligibly on familiar topics
COM. LEARNING STANDARD 2.1.5 Ask about and describe personality
LEARNING OBJECTIVE By the end of the lesson, pupils should be able to:
1. Guess the meaning of unfamiliar words from clues provided by other known words
and by context on familiar topics
2. Ask about and describe personality
ACTIVITIES PRE-LESSON Choose an item.
LESSON DELIVERY 1. Find a listening text which has an audio script available (e.g.
from a supplementary book) and select 10 words that you think
pupils are unlikely to know.
2. If you want you could create a word cloud from the words – use
a website such as those listed here
https://elearningindustry.com/the-8-best-free-word-cloud-
creation-tools-for-teachers or http://www.wordclouds.com/.
Alternatively write the words on the board.
3. Ask the pupils to discuss the words in small groups of 2-3 and
decide if they understand them. If they do, they should help the
rest of their group understand. If they don’t they should move on
to the next word and not try to check e.g. in a dictionary or online.
4. Write down a summary list of key points from the listening text
on the board but add in a couple of distractors/things that don’t
appear.
5. Tell pupils they will listen to a text and they should decide which
items they hear and which they don’t.
6. Play the audio and ask them to check with a partner.
7. Check answers with the group.
8. Now draw their attention back to the words on the board, tell
them to listen again and see if they can spot the words as they hear
them. They should raise their hands each time they hear the words.
9. Provide each pupil with a copy of the audio script – or project it
onto the board. Ask them to listen a final time and read. Tell them
they should try to guess the meaning of each word from what they
hear and read.
10. After the audio allow them to work in pairs and discuss.
11. Elicit their ideas back and establish the meaning of the words.
12. As a follow up you could create a gap fill exercise using the new
words.
